Least Common Multiple of 62214 and 62223 with GCF Formula

The formula of LCM is LCM(a,b) = ( a × b) / GCF(a,b).
We need to calculate greatest common factor 62214 and 62223, than apply into the LCM equation.

GCF(62214,62223) = 3
LCM(62214,62223) = ( 62214 × 62223) / 3
LCM(62214,62223) = 3871141722 / 3
LCM(62214,62223) = 1290380574
